SchoolRow ranks Skyview High School 193rd of 437 Washington high schools for 2024–25, based on WA Smarter Balanced / WCAS 2024–25 English and Math results — better than 56% of high schools statewide. Its statewide percentile went from 60th in 2019 to 56th in 2025.

NCES history for this school begins in 1997. Race categories changed by 2010: earlier data combines Asian and Pacific Islander students and does not consistently identify multiracial students. The chart retains that history, while the change table uses 2010 onward.

What school district is Skyview High School in?

Skyview High School is part of the Vancouver School District district in Vancouver, Washington.

Is Skyview High School a good school?

SchoolRow ranks Skyview High School 193rd of 437 Washington high schools (better than 56% statewide) based on 2024–25 test results (WA Smarter Balanced / WCAS 2024–25).

What is the racial makeup of Skyview High School?

White 61%, Hispanic 20%, Two or more races 9%, Asian 6% (1,780 students, 2023–24).
